Hi team,

Before I hand off the 3.2 release, please note the humidity sensor drift reported on Verdana controllers in the Elmbrook trial site. Drift exceeds 4% after roughly ten days of continuous operation; firmware 3.2.1 adds an automatic recalibration cycle every 72 hours. Support should advise growers to install 3.2.1 and trigger a manual recalibration once. The hotfix bundle must be verified before distribution, so I'm including the signing key used for the 3.2.1 packages below.

release key, fahof-yagap: bky3_m5d

Subject: Heads up before your first shift — VineCore drift alerts

Hi! Quick note ahead of the weekly sync: the VineCore greenhouse controllers page a lot for sensor drift, especially overnight. Nine times out of ten it's a stale humidity probe, not an actual climate issue. Check the drift delta panel before touching any setpoints. The full triage checklist and recalibration steps are on the internal page below:

dashboard of bahip-bahop = https://argocd.ferracorp.local/view/projects/ticket/spaces/browse/merge_requests/repo/d16ed4b4206ad4cfd84c8734

# Divestiture: Marlowe Fittings Unit (Managers Only)

The sale of the Marlowe Fittings unit to Quenholt Industrial is proceeding on schedule. Sales leads should continue servicing existing Marlowe accounts through the transition and route new enquiries to the interim desk. Compensation plans for affected reps are unchanged this quarter. Do not discuss terms with customers until the announcement. The underlying rationale is set out in the confidential note below.

management briefing: Only 33 of the 504 pilot accounts renewed Holox, so a churn review is set for August 1. Fenysix Logistics is in early talks to buy Zoroxix Group for about $459.9 million.

**Action item (PM-214, Coldvault archival):** Automate archiving of cold storage buckets older than the retention cutoff. Manual sweeps missed two regions last quarter and blew the storage budget. Owner: infra rotation. Sweep cadence, batch size, and age thresholds must be config-driven, not hardcoded, so on-call can tune under load. Dry-run mode required before first prod run. Proposed defaults for review at sync are below.

limits module of fahog-kahop:
CAPS = {
    "fraeth": 189,
    "drumir": 842,
}